I have read the posts about alot of owners haveing to replace the ball joints, my question is how do you know if you need to replace them or not?
Does the truck handle differently or what?

but if you jack up the truck and try to move the tire up and down. and if theres any play in it, then they are shot.

When you jack it up, put your hands at 12 o'clock and 6 o'clock, if there's play that way then it's your ball joints. If there's play with your hands at 3 and 9, then it's tie rods. Someone correct me if I'm wrong, but that's what I've always been told.
